Pessimism has a strange advantage over optimism: it can be wrong and still look intelligent.

If I predict disaster and it happens, I was right. If it does not, I can say that vigilance prevented it. The optimist has no such protection. To be optimistic is to say what you want, act as if your actions matter, and risk looking naïve.

This makes pessimism hard to give up. Every disappointment confirms it, while every success can be dismissed as temporary or lucky. What begins as caution can become an identity.

What pessimism is for

There is a good reason we think this way. The mind is a threat detector. It notices the hostile face in a friendly room and rehearses the failed launch, the lost job, and the predator behind the grass. Threat can capture our attention and be difficult to disengage from. Our ancestors did not survive by assuming every noise in the dark was the wind.

But there is a difference between noticing a danger and believing it will happen. The first helps us prepare. The second quietly makes decisions for us.

Psychologists call one useful form of negative thinking defensive pessimism. You imagine what could go wrong and use the anxiety to prevent it. The important part is not imagining the disaster. It is changing what you do.

So perhaps the test of pessimism is simple: did it produce a plan?

Fear is not a risk model

You may already be wondering whether AI wrote this post.

AI is a good place to apply this test, because there is so much to worry about. Models invent facts. Companies collect private data. Generated code can create more work than it saves. Automation threatens jobs. A few firms control much of the infrastructure. Cheap propaganda could overwhelm public discussion.

All of these are plausible. But “AI is bad” is not the strong version of any of them. It is what remains after we remove the details needed to act.

A useful risk has a probability, a blast radius, and a mitigation. Unreliable code needs tests and accountable review. Sensitive data needs local processing or enforceable boundaries. Concentrated platforms need open protocols and portable user data. Labor displacement needs broader ownership and a material floor.

Once a fear becomes specific, it starts to look less like a prophecy and more like an engineering problem.

Some developers do not make this conversion. They treat generated code as an attack on the craft. They want to exclude the tool, shame its users, or turn its use into a confession. Their concerns may begin with quality or responsibility, but the conclusion is categorical: this way of making software does not belong.

The interesting question is why writing code is where developers suddenly decide automation has gone too far. We already automate compilation, testing, deployment, formatting, refactoring, and dependency updates. AI feels different because it has reached the part from which many of us derive status: turning an idea into code.

That fear is understandable. It is still not a quality standard.

The standard should be whether someone understands the result, can verify it, and remains accountable for what happens next. A person can fail all three tests while typing every character by hand.

Categorical resistance may even help create the future its supporters fear. Large companies can afford private models, lawyers, and internal exceptions. Small teams and individual developers depend more on public tools and shared knowledge. If we make legitimate AI use shameful instead of making it inspectable, the people with the least power will hide their use or lose access first. The technology does not disappear. It becomes less open.

A positive mindset is not the claim that AI is safe, or even that it will make the world better. It is the refusal to treat today’s incentives as laws of nature.

Abundance still needs a design

Suppose AI makes tutoring, legal guidance, translation, programming, and administration much cheaper. That would be real abundance. Small teams could attempt projects that once required institutions. People could spend less of their lives moving information between forms.

The usual response is to ask which jobs disappear. That is the right question, but it hides a larger one. A job currently provides several things at once: income, security, status, social contact, and a reason to leave the house. If a machine removes the task, none of the other things are replaced automatically.

The challenge is not to preserve every job. It is to replace what jobs provide beyond work.

A basic standard of living and broader ownership could provide security. Productivity gains could buy us time, not just profit. We could value care, teaching, and community work more, and find social contact in places built around participation rather than self-presentation.

None of this follows from better models. We would have to choose it.

We have already seen why abundance is not enough. Social media made communication abundant, but did not make attention or intimacy abundant. A system can connect two friends or keep two million strangers scrolling. The technology matters, but so does what the system rewards.

AI will have the same property. It can remove paperwork that exhausts a nurse, or make it impossible for a patient to reach a person. It can help someone understand a contract, or produce a perfect explanation of why their claim was denied. Automation makes an objective cheaper to pursue. It does not tell us which objective to choose.

This is where optimism becomes practical. It gives direction to the safeguards pessimism creates.

When you imagine a bad outcome, ask what boundary, test, or exit would make it less likely. Then ask what you would build if the boundary worked. If you never return to the second question, preparation has turned into rumination.

The worst case belongs in the test suite, not the mission statement.

Pessimists are good at finding holes in a ship. Optimists decide that the ship is worth building. We need both, but the order matters: prepare with the first, then let the second choose the direction.

Otherwise our survival instinct may keep us perfectly safe from futures we never tried to build.
